在白纸上写编程怎么写的

时间:2025-01-25 05:59:33 游戏攻略

在白纸上写编程,通常被称为“纸上编程”或“纸上编码”,是一种通过手动在纸上书写代码来实现软件开发的方法。以下是一些关于如何在白纸上写编程的建议:

模拟计算机屏幕和键盘

将纸分成若干个方格,每个方格代表一个计算机的像素点。

使用不同的符号和图形来表示不同的编程语言中的关键字、变量、函数等。例如,箭头表示赋值操作,方框表示循环结构,圆圈表示条件判断等。

遵循编程语言的语法规则和逻辑

在纸上编写代码时,需要严格按照编程语言的语法规则和逻辑来书写。例如,使用缩进来表示代码块,使用注释来解释代码的功能等。

使用伪代码或流程图

算法和逻辑可以通过伪代码或流程图来表示,这样可以更清晰地表达思路。例如,使用箭头表示控制流程,使用方框表示数据结构等。

练习常见编程任务

可以从简单的任务开始,比如打印“Hello, World!”,或者解决一些简单的问题,以熟悉编程语言的基本语法和常用函数。

设计算法和数据结构

在纸上练习设计算法和数据结构,画出数据结构的图形表示,比如链表、栈、队列等,并写出操作这些数据结构的算法。

调试和排错

在纸上写下代码,并用注释的方式标出可能出错的地方,这有助于更好地理解问题所在,并找到解决方法。

关注整体思路

在编写代码时,不要纠结于细节的小错误,而应关注整体思路。在面试中,能够清晰表达整体思路比记住具体函数调用的参数更重要。

考虑边界条件

在设计算法和数据结构时,要特别注意边界条件,确保代码能够正确处理各种情况。

形成清晰的思路

在写代码之前,先形成清晰的思路,并把思路用编程语言清楚地书写出来。这有助于提高代码的规范性和可读性。

利用纸张的便利性

在纸上写编程可以随时随地进行,不受计算机设备的限制。此外,纸张上的修改和涂改相对容易,便于反复调试和修改。

通过以上方法,可以在白纸上有效地进行编程练习和设计,从而提高编程思维和逻辑思维能力。虽然这种方法不如使用计算机编程工具高效,但它对于初学者来说是一个很好的辅助工具,有助于更好地理解编程的基本概念和技巧。